import pandas as pd
data = [['Alex',10],['Bob',12],['Clarke',13] ['Adam', 14]]
df = pd.DataFrame(data,columns=['Name','Age'])
print(df)
Name Age
0 Alex 10
1 Bob 12
2 Clarke 13
3 Adam 14
Я хочу получать только имена, начинающиеся с A . Я попробовал следующий код
Mask = df['Name'].str.contains("A*")
mask
0 True
1 True
2 True
Name: Name, dtype: bool
df = df[mask]
Name Age
0 Alex 10
1 Bob 12
2 Clarke 13
но я хочу получить результат как
Возраст имени
0 Alex 10
Подробнее здесь: https://stackoverflow.com/questions/513 ... dataframes
Как фильтровать строку с помощью регулярного выражения в кадрах данных pandas ⇐ Python
-
- Похожие темы
- Ответы
- Просмотры
- Последнее сообщение
-
-
Как фильтровать строку для нежелательных символов с помощью регулярного выражения?
Anonymous » » в форуме JAVA - 0 Ответы
- 12 Просмотры
-
Последнее сообщение Anonymous
-